PD. Dr. Eric Lambie (Cell Biology, Developmental Genetics, Magnesium Homeostasis)

PD. Dr. Eric Lambie

Cell & Developmental Biology

All cells require magnesium in order to grow and divide. We use the nematode C. elegans as a model animal system to identify and characterize genes that are required for the proper uptake, utilization and excretion of magnesium. We are currently using a combination of genetic, molecular and cell biological approaches to investigate the function and regulation of evolutionarily conserved ion channels and transporters that we have identified as important for magnesium homeostasis during C. elegans development.
